Polo-like kinase-1 (PLK1) is a serine/threonine kinase that localizes to the mitotic spindle, and is involved in G2 and M phase cell cycle checkpoints. The expression of PLK1 is elevated in many different cancer types. Depletion of PLK1 in mammalian cells results in an inhibition of cell proliferation, decreased viability, and arrest in G2/M phase. PLK1 contains a polo-box domain that binds to phospho-serine and phospho-threonine residues.
